Pediatric Plastic Surgeon FAQs:
What is a

Pediatric Plastic Surgeon

?
A Pediatric Plastic Surgeon is a physician who surgically fixes deformities in children. A Pediatric Plastic Surgeon differs from a cosmetic surgeon in that a Pediatric Plastic Surgeon helps fix defects, and a cosmetic surgeon enhances people's looks.

What treatments does a Pediatric Plastic Surgeon provide?
A Pediatric Plastic Surgeon can fix birth defects of the face, ear, jaw, skull, chest and limbs. Some examples of what a Pediatric Plastic Surgeon can treat are: cleft lip, webbed fingers and birthmarks. A Pediatric Plastic Surgeon can also treat burns and injuries to the head or face.

Where does a Pediatric Plastic Surgeon work?
A Pediatric Plastic Surgeon works in hospitals, children's hospitals and medical centers. You can get a referral to a Pediatric Plastic Surgeon from your physician or pediatrician.
